The G8 countries contributed $3,30,103.0 million in 2016 to the global internet access industry,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.4% between 2012 and 2016. The G8 countries are expected to reach a value of $3,91,448.4 million in 2021, with a CAGR of 3.5% over the 2016-21 period.
Among the G8 nations, the US is the leading country in the internet access industry, with market revenues of $1,51,605.7 million in 2016. This was followed by Japan and France, with a value of $53,306.7 and $34,140.2 million, respectively.
The US is expected to lead the internet access industry in the G8 nations with a value of $1,75,520.4 million in 2016, followed by Japan and Germany with expected values of $56,577.4 and $43,730.1 million, respectively.
